Academic Achievements
  • Co-authored a monograph on Correlated Noise Mechanism for Differentially Private Learning; funded by NSF CNS 2433628, Google (Seed Fund grant, Google Research Scholar Award), Dean Research Seed Fund, and Decanal Research Grant.
Research Experience
  • Formerly a senior researcher at Apple, postdoctoral fellow at Johns Hopkins University and Pennsylvania State University; currently an assistant professor at Rutgers University.
Education
  • Ph.D. from the University of Waterloo.
Background
  • Researcher in theoretical computer science; recently developed an interest in mathematical physics and its application in privacy-preserving algorithms.
Miscellany
  • Participates in the Physics of ML reading group run by colleagues in the physics and mathematics departments.
